What Are Blackjack Machine Casinos?
Blackjack machine casinos are gaming venues that offer electronic versions of the classic blackjack game. Instead of sitting at a felt table with a human dealer, players use digital terminals-either standalone machines or multi-player stations-to play blackjack against a computerized dealer. These machines are designed to mimic the rules and gameplay of traditional blackjack, but with a few notable differences.
The appeal of blackjack machine casinos lies in their convenience, speed, and often lower minimum bets. They’re found in land-based casinos, gaming arcades, and even some pubs and clubs. In places where live tables may be limited or unavailable, these machines provide an accessible alternative for blackjack enthusiasts.
How Do Blackjack Machines Work?
At their core, blackjack machines function much like slot machines or video poker terminals. Each machine is equipped with a touch screen interface that allows players to place bets, receive cards, and make decisions such as hit, stand, double down, or split.
Here’s a step-by-step look at how a typical blackjack machine session unfolds:
- Insert money or a casino card to load credits onto the machine.
- Select your bet amount using the on-screen options.
- Press ‘Deal’ to receive your initial two cards, along with the dealer’s upcard.
- Choose your move: hit, stand, double down, or split, based on your hand and the dealer’s card.
- The machine automatically deals additional cards as needed and resolves the outcome according to standard blackjack rules.
- Winnings are credited to your account or printed as a payout ticket, depending on the machine’s design.
Most machines use a random number generator (RNG) to shuffle and deal cards, ensuring fair play and adherence to regulatory standards.
Key Features of Blackjack Machine Casinos
Blackjack machines are designed to offer a streamlined, user-friendly experience. Here are some of the main features you’ll encounter:
- Touchscreen Controls: Most machines use intuitive touchscreens, making it easy to place bets and make decisions quickly.
- Game Speed: Electronic play is typically faster than live tables, as there’s no need to wait for other players or a human dealer.
- Lower Minimum Bets: Many machines allow you to play for smaller stakes, making them accessible for casual players.
- Solo or Group Play: Some machines are designed for individual use, while others offer multi-player terminals where several people can play simultaneously, each with their own screen.
- Side Bets and Variations: Many machines include optional side bets or feature alternative blackjack variants, such as Blackjack Switch or Progressive Blackjack.
These features cater to a range of player preferences, from those seeking a quick solo game to groups looking for a social gaming experience.
Game Fairness and Security
A common concern among players is whether blackjack machines are as fair as traditional tables. Reputable blackjack machine casinos use RNG technology that is regularly tested and certified by independent regulators. This ensures that the outcome of each hand is random and not influenced by the casino or machine operator.
All gaming machines must comply with strict Gambling Commission standards. These regulations cover everything from payout percentages to player protection measures, giving you peace of mind when you play at licensed venues.

Comparing Blackjack Machines and Live Dealer Tables
Choosing between a blackjack machine and a traditional live dealer table comes down to your preferences and priorities. Here’s a comparison of the two experiences:
- Pace of Play: Machines are faster, as there’s no waiting for other players or dealer actions.
- Atmosphere: Live tables offer a more social, interactive environment, while machines provide privacy and focus.
- Minimum Bets: Electronic machines often have lower minimums, making them ideal for beginners or those on a budget.
- Game Variations: Machines may offer a wider range of side bets and alternative blackjack versions.
- Skill and Strategy: Both formats require the same basic strategy, but machines remove some of the social pressure, allowing you to play at your own pace.
For some, the buzz of a live table is essential to the casino experience. For others, the efficiency and privacy of a machine are more appealing. Many modern casinos offer both options, so you can try each and see which suits you best.

Payment Methods and Cash Handling
Blackjack machine casinos offer a range of payment options to suit different preferences. In land-based venues, you’ll typically use cash, debit cards, or a casino-branded card to load credits onto a machine. Some newer machines support contactless payments or mobile wallets for added convenience.
Online casinos, including those offering blackjack machines, provide a wider array of deposit and withdrawal methods. Common options include:
- Debit and credit cards
- Bank transfers
- E-wallets like P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ller
- Prepaid cards and vouchers
- Cryptocurrency (at select sites)
Withdrawals from machines in physical venues are usually handled via payout tickets, which can be redeemed at a cashier’s desk or automated kiosk. Online withdrawals are processed through your chosen payment method, with varying processing times depending on the provider.
